After you set up your system, run the system setup
program to familiarize yourself with your system configu-
ration information and optional settings. Dell recommends
that you print the system setup screens or write down the
information for future reference.
Before you use the system setup program, you need to
know the kind of diskette drive installed in your com-
puter. (The standard diskette drive is a 1.44-megabyte
[MB], 3.5-inch drive).

System Setup Screens

Menu Bar
The menu bar at the top of each screen lists the four
main menus.
Configuration Options and System Data
The large box on the left side of each screen lists cat-
egories that define the installed hardware in your
system.
Fields beside the categories contain options or
values.
Key Functions
The box on the right side of each screen lists the keys
and their specific functions, which are also listed in
Table 4-1.
